Hii ,
Try installing offline, but first check that you have free space on your C:\ drive.
Install Office 2021: https://officecdn.microsoft.com/db/492350F6-3A01-4F97-B9C0-C7C6DDF67D60/media/en-US/HomeBusiness2021Retail.img
After the download is complete, disconnect from the internet > right click > select Mount > go to Windows Explorer > My Computer > select the Office icon > right click > open > Go to the office folder > Go to setup64.exe
If you get the error again, follow the procedure below:
Access the link below. Select "Uninstall." It will open "Get Help." It will ask you to uninstall Office. Say "yes" and wait for the process to complete.
If it fails, you'll have to perform a manual uninstall, but use the MSI method to uninstall.

Sorry for this unwanted experience regarding Office 2021 installation issue. This error may occur due to an unsupported operating system, unstable internet connection, corrupted system files, or low disk space.
Here are some workarounds you can try to resolve the issue:
Preliminary techniques
Before you proceed with the primary methods, you may try the preliminary techniques as follows and it may just fix the issue:
Run SFC scannow
If the error arises due to corrupted system files, you can repair the system files by running the System File Checker utility.
sfc /scannow
Uninstall and reinstall Office
If none of the above methods work, the only option left would be to uninstall and reinstall Microsoft Office. You can uninstall Microsoft Office via Windows Settings, but if it doesn’t work, you would need to clear the Office installation files. For this, you can download and install the Microsoft Office uninstall tool that will help fix Office & other problems from the official Microsoft Support page.

Provides Office admins with steps to configure the Key Management Service (KMS) host computer to activate volume licensed versions of Office, Project, and Visio.
A. C:\program files\Microsoft office\office16>cscript ospp.vbs /cscript.exe ospp.vbs /sethst:KMShostname
B. C:\program files\Microsoft office\office16>cscript ospp.vbs /act (This allows us to activate the client)
C. C:\program files\Microsoft office\office16>cscript ospp.vbs /dstatus (This will allow us to verify the activation was successful)
